The Preventative Maintenance (PM) Coordinator is responsible for supporting the Maintenance & Reliability organization by managing the preventive maintenance ecosystem, controlling spare parts flow, and ensuring accurate execution of the maintenance schedule. This role acts as the operational bridge between technicians, engineering, facilities, warehouse, and management to ensure parts, work orders, and PM tasks are executed on time and to standard.
This position focuses on administrative, planning, and system-driven responsibilities that keep the maintenance workflow organized and consistent.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ities:
- Enter new assets, update asset details, upload manuals, drawings, and BOMs as needed
- Issue PM work orders to technicians and ensure accurate closure with parts, labor hours, failure codes, and comments.
- Maintain and update the PM calendar; adjust frequencies per Maintenance Manager's direction.
- Monitor overdue PMs and escalate when schedules are not met.
- Track PM completion rates and prepare weekly reports.
- Standardize PM procedures and update tasks as equipment matures.
- Support creation of lubrication charts and PM instruction sheets.
- Maintain an organized backlog of corrective, preventive, and predictive work.
- Enter new assets, update details, and upload manuals, drawings, and BOMs.
- Ensure consistency in naming conventions, asset hierarchy, and maintenance codes.
- Identify recurring issues and present them for Root Cause Analysis (RCA).
- Support integration between SAP, EAM, MES, and related systems.
- Assist Maintenance Supervisor with data and documentation for audits, customer visits, and HQ reporting.
- Coordinate with Warehouse to ensure proper receipt, check-in, and storage of parts.
- Create and maintain BOMs for critical equipment.
- Track spare-part usage by work order and verify accuracy.
- Monitor min/max levels, reorder points, and replenish stock through approved vendors.
- Prepare parts kits for planned downtime, PMs, and major rebuilds.
- Identify critical spares and long-lead items with the Maintenance Manager.
- Maintain shelf-life tracking and support cycle counts and inventory reconciliation.
